Resources
We have assembled a great list of resources to help you work now that TechShop is gone.
On Peninsula
- Hacker Dojo - Santa Clara. One laser, one 3D printer. Small woodshop tools. Considering growing.
- Santa Clara Adult Education woodshop - Big woodshop. 336 Lafayette St, Santa Clara, CA 95050
- Foster City Library
- Foothill College Makerspace - Office enviroment. Helix laser cutter. Several 3D printers. Software on computers. Dremel CNC machines.
- Studio for Metropolitan Craft Willing to share his Trotec laser.
In SF Bay Area
- Chimera - Sebastopol. Small hobbyist space.
- Idea Fab Labs - Santa Cruz
SF City
- Noisebridge - SF. Open to public. Run as a consensus organization.
- Sheet Metal Alchemist Will rent Epilog laser for $15/hour
- Box Shop SF sheet metal and sculpture artists
- ManyLabs Co-working space
- T8 Fab 3D printing and CNC router
- FabLab SF A bit of a mystery
Oakland / Berkeley
- The Crucible
- Ace Monster Toys
- Port Workspaces shared office space, but they are starting a maker space
- The Compound Gallery
- Department of Spontaneous Combustion TIG, MIG, bandsaws
- Lower 48 small wood shop
San Jose
- School of Visual Philosophy at 425 Auzerais, 95126. An office with cnc machines in it.
